None of the interior lights on my 97 850ci don't come under any circumstamce. What fuse or relay is it?

The interior lights are inop. Before, they all came on when you opened the door, pulled the door handle when the car was locked, etc. Now they all do nothing. All of the bulbs couldn't have burned out at the same time. Must be a fuse or relay. The wire for the trunk release switch was broken by the trunk hinge so I repaired it today and now that works(That was my original question for just answer.com)

Accepted Answer

Hello. Yes the wires at the trunk are a known problem for breaking so that was a great place to look. You do have a relay for this as I have found documents on the interior light relay. I believe also that the light function is controlled by the general module so this could have internally failed. One thing to try if you are electronic savvy is to apply power to the lights manually to see if they will light, and check for power to the lights at the lights themselves as you go along in your diagnosis. You can also go to the light relay and manually jump the relay to supply power and see if the lights will activate or just replace it and maybe that is the problem completely. I am listing the diagrams and locations that I found and I hope it will help you. If you need more help I will try to assist you. Thank you! And good luck, I hope it ends up being nice and straight forward.

Thanks for the help. It turned out to be the K73 relay (consumer cut-off relay #2. I realy do appreciate all of the schematics that you sent along with your instructions.
